Overview
New York, NY – June 06, 2025 – The Global BBQ Sauces Market is growing fast, driven by rising demand for flavorful and convenient food options. In 2024, the market was valued at USD 1.9 billion, and it is expected to reach USD 3.0 billion by 2034, growing at a CAGR of 4.7% from 2025 to 2034.
Sweet BBQ Sauce led the BBQ sauces market, commanding over 42.7% of the segment’s share. Its broad appeal comes from a balanced flavor profile, blending mild sweetness with smoky notes, ideal for various grilled dishes. Liquid BBQ sauces dominated the market in 2024, holding a 76.8% share.
Their popularity stems from ease of use, enabling seamless application in marinating, basting, or dipping. The Commercial sector led the BBQ sauces market in 2024, accounting for over 62.4% of the market share. Hypermarkets and Supermarkets were the top distribution channels for BBQ sauces in 2024, capturing a 38.9% share. Their dominance is due to their wide reach, offering consumers a diverse selection of brands and flavors in one location.

Regional Analysis
- North America led the global BBQ sauces market in 2024, holding a 47.8% share valued at approximately USD 0.9 billion. The region’s strong barbecue culture, particularly in the U.S., where 70% of households regularly grill, drives consistent demand for BBQ sauces. Regional preferences shape market trends, with sweet and smoky sauces favored in the South for ribs and milder flavors preferred in the Midwest for bratwurst, highlighting the diversity of consumer tastes.
